Final Exam Study Guide
Accounting 211
Study Guide for Final Exam
Chapters 7 12
Chapter 7:
1. Terminology Accounting information system People, records, and methods that collect and process
data from transactions and events, organize them in useful forms, and communicate results to decision
makers Accounts payable ledger Subsidiary ledger listing individual creditor (supplier) accounts
Accounts receivable ledger Subsidiary ledger listing individual customer accounts.
Batch processing Accumulating source documents for a period of time and then processing them all at
once such as once a day, week, or month.
Cash disbursements journal Special journal normally used to record all payments of cash; also called
cash payments 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
2. An accounting information system its principles and components Control principle prescribes that
an accounting information system have internal controls. Internal controls are methods and procedures
allowing managers to control and monitor business activites. Relevance principle prescribes that an
accounting information system report useful, understandable, timely and pertinent information for
effective decision making. The compatibility principle prescribes that an accounting information
system conform with a company s activities, personnel, and structure. The flexibility principle
prescribes that an accounting information system be able to adapt to changes in the company, business
environment, and needs of decisions makers. The cost benefit principle prescribes that the benefits
from an activity in an accounting information system outweight the costs of that activity. The five
basic components of an accounting information system are source documents, input devices,
information processors, information storage, and output devices. 3. Technology related concepts
hardware, software, source documents, input, processing, output, storage, etc. and know examples of
each Source documents examples include bank statements and checks, invoice from supplies and cash
register files. Input devices examples are keyboards, scanners and modems. Information processors
examples are web based application service providers. Information storage

Exposure Draft 2010 and Its Affects on Lease Accounting
Existing lease accounting standards require lessees to classify their lease contracts as either finance or
operating leases. If a lease is classified as a finance lease, assets (and liabilities) are recognized in its
statement of financial position. For an operating lease, the lessee simply recognizes lease payments as
an expense over the lease term. This split into finance and operating leases has given rise to a number
of problems.
The International Accounting Standards Board (IASB) and the Financial Accounting Standards Board
(FASB) has recently issued a combined exposure draft on Leases (ED 2010/09) resulting in a
converged standard, in an attempt to rectify the weaknesses in the current standard. Significantly
impacting how lessees 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
The accounting model Proposed[5]
The exposure draft proposes a new accounting model for leases in which:
(a) A lessee would recognize an asset (the right of use asset) representing its right to use an underlying
asset during the lease term, and a liability to make lease payments (paragraphs 10 and BC5 BC12).
The lessee would amortize the right of use asset over the expected lease term or the useful life of the
underlying asset if shorter. The lessee would incur interest expense on the liability to make lease
payments.
(b) A lessor would apply either a performance obligation approach or a derecognition approach to
account for the assets and liabilities arising from a lease, depending on whether the lessor retains
exposure to significant risks or benefits associated with the underlying asset during or after the
expected term of the lease (paragraphs 28, 29 and BC23−BC27).
The ED 2010/09 proposes a model in which a lessee would recognize a right of use asset representing
its right to use the underlying asset, and a liability representing its obligation to pay lease rentals over
the lease term. This includes lease contracts classified as operating leases under current requirements,
which would significantly affect many users who adjust the amounts presented in financial statements
to reflect assets and liabilities arising from operating

The Legal Position And Right Of Residents
3.3B SECURITY OF TENURE
The legal position and right of residents in different tenures vary considerably. Both owner occupiers
and social renters have significant legal rights that are not usually available to tenants in the PRS
(Tenure Trends in the UK Housing System, 2010).
As mentioned previously, at about the start of the 20th century during the First World War, rent
controls were put in place to limit the initial rent that a landlord could charge as well as any
subsequent increase in response to housing shortages. The Rents Act 1915 was passed to provide
security of tenure and to restrict rents in the PRS and remained in play for most of the 20th century.
The rent acts contributed as a significant interference with the property ... Show more content on
Helpwriting.net ...
Though around the middle of the 20th century where security of tenure was still strong in the PRS,
there were scurrilous landlords that would evict tenants unlawfully, a prime example being Peter
Rachman, he was known for his exploitation and intimidation of his tenants. In response to the
Rachman scandal the Eviction Act 1964 was passed in an attempt to deal with similar problems.
The PRS underwent a mini revival during the 1990s due to a combinations of factors, such as changes
to tenancy arrangement in the 1988 and 1996 Housing acts, the availability of housing benefits and the
state of home owning market (Stuart Lowe, 2004).
With the introduction of the Assured Short hold Tenancy (AST) in the Housing Act 1988, granted the
landlord the right to guaranteed possession after the initial six month period, in other words giving
landlords stronger rights. The Housing Act 1996 furthered strengthened a landlord s position by
making AST the default tenancy except expressed. The Act defines several criteria for an AST to be
set up e.g. the property must be set as separate accommodation, the property must be the tenant s main
home, the tenant should be an individual, thus there are uncertainties that the AST s lack of security
creates long term problems for tenants. Therefore a landlord may choose to evict the

Conflict is a complex behavior. It can occur on various levels as intrapersonal, interpersonal,
intragroup, or intergroup. Intrapersonal conflicts occur within the person, whereas interpersonal
conflict takes place between people. Likewise, intragroup conflict happens within one group of people
and intergroup conflict occurs between two or more groups of people.
Managing conflict in the workplace is a time consuming but necessary task for the physician leader.
Conflicts may exist between physicians, between physicians and staff, and between the staff or the
health care team and the patient or patient s family. The conflicts may range from disagreements to
major controversies that may lead to litigation or violence. Conflicts have an adverse effect on
productivity, morale, and patient care. They may result in high employee turnover and certainly limit
staff contributions and impede efficiency. Effects:
The dysfunctional physician presents an insidious cost to any practice or health care organization. He
or she increases the stress in the work environment and the accompanying loss of efficiency. In a
stressful workplace, such as the operating room with a berating physician, morale and team spirit
suffer, which results in an increased turnover of staff and a dysfunctional team. Once this stage is
reached, various negative factors begin to interplay. Communication is poor, and staff withholds
information because of fear of an outburst. The information withheld may be vital for

How Architecture Can Be Applied to Plato s Definition of...
This essay will be demonstrating how architecture can be applied to Plato s definition of the ideal
person as Kalo k agatho. This essay will be examining the Temple of Zeus at Olympia, the Parthenon,
the Erechtheion and the Temple to Apollo at Bassae. The first monument this essay will be discussing
is the Temple to Zeus at Olympia. The Temple to Zeus was constructed between C. 470 to 450 BCE,
having this temple belong to the Early Classical Period. The Temple of Zeus had the typical features
of the Doric Order, a perisytle, with a rule that the number of columns on the sides should be one more
than double on the front and back (thus the perisytle is 6 X 13), a pronaos, a cella and an opithodomos.
The two columns between the anta in the pronaos and the opithodomos align with the columns along
the front and back of the temple. The temple was constructed in limestone as well as marble for the
roof tiles and the sculptures. Over the entrances of the pronaos and opisthodomos, there were metopes
of the 12 labours of Herakles, athla 1 6 over the opithodomos (west) and athla 7 12 over the cella
(East). One of the main features that this temple is good to look at is because of the pediments. The
west pediment depicts the Battle of Lapiths and Centaurs, while the east pediment depictions the horse
race of Pelops and Oinomaos. As this is the Temple to Zeus, the figure of Zeus as in the center of the
East Pediment, whiles Apollo was the center figure for the west pediment. The
